Abstract

A theoretical study of plasmonics surface resonance with some of the condition required for its usage as sensors especially a bio sensor. In this article the condition for a surface Plasmon resonance is followed by a brief discussion of Fresnel’s equations in which the reflectance and transmittance of air to water propagation is compared with air to gold(metal) propagation giving an idea of what happens to the reflectance when the second medium changes. Next the formula for the surface Plasmon resonance’s wave number (k) along the interface is derived. For multiple layers, matrix method is used which is obtained followed by the reflectance spectra of the multilayers. The ratio of plasma frequency to frequency of propagation and its significance regarding the propagation of wave is discussed using a graph. A discussion of some main surface plasmonics resonance sensors characteristics are also listed out. Keywords: - Plasmon, Matrix Method, Reflectance Spectra, Multilayers.
